In the volatile cryptocurrency market, what are some effective strategies that bagholders can employ to minimize their losses?

- Ejlersen FryeMay 07, 2021 · 5 years agoBYDFi, a leading cryptocurrency exchange, suggests that bagholders can minimize losses by utilizing a dollar-cost averaging strategy. This involves regularly investing a fixed amount of money into a particular cryptocurrency, regardless of its price. By doing so, bagholders can take advantage of price fluctuations and potentially lower their average cost per coin over time. It's important to note that this strategy requires a long-term perspective and patience.
